Spare hardware for the Brightmoor office is kept in the storage room on level 4, opposite the lift lobby. New starters can collect replacement keyboards, cables, headsets, and monitor stands without a ticket; anything larger, like a laptop or docking station, needs approval from the Kitwell IT desk first. Please update the stock sheet on the shelf by the door whenever you take an item. The room is kept locked outside office hours, and the door accepts the code below.

door code, kaguf-fafof: bdg-TT-0

## Runbook: Slim Image Release

Starting with the Corvette 3.2 line, plugin base images use the slimmed Halloway runtime. Plugin authors must rebuild against the new base; layers over 150 MB will be rejected at registry push. Multi-stage builds are required, and debug tooling is stripped from production images. After rebuilding, sign your image manifest so the Corvette registry accepts it. Use the deploy signing key provided below.

deploy key for fafof-yaguf: bky4_zHj6

Heads up from the facilities desk: starting Monday, our canteen on Level 2 opens its doors to the folks from Brindlewood Analytics next door. They'll come through the east walkway between 11:30 and 14:00, wearing their own visitor lanyards, so don't panic if you see unfamiliar faces by the salad bar. They pay at the till like everyone else and shouldn't wander past the servery area. If a Brindlewood guest gets stuck at the connecting door, let them through with the shared pass code below.

staff pass of yaweg-bahof = bdg-L-67